    In a transistor circuit the base current changes from \[30\mu A\] to\[90\mu A\]. If the current gain of the transistor is 30, the change in the collector current is

    A) \[4\,\,mA\]                        

    B) \[2\,\,mA\]

    C) \[3.6\,\,mA\]                    

    D) \[1.8\,\,mA\]

    Correct Answer: D

    Solution :

    \[\beta =\frac{\Delta {{i}_{C}}}{\Delta {{i}_{B}}}\] \[\therefore \]  \[30=\frac{\Delta {{i}_{C}}}{90-30}\]             \[\Delta {{i}_{C}}=30\times 60\]                     \[=1800\mu A=1.8\,\,mA\]
